"MakeDox" has extended the deadline of the open call for the fifth generation "Docunikulci"

The association for the promotion of documentary "MakeDox" is looking for the fifth generation of "Docunikulci" aged 14 to 18 who want to be part of this year's creative documentary workshop.
- We are looking for young people, brave to express themselves creatively and freely and ready to embark on an unforgettable adventure. The twelve magnificent ones will be divided into 3-4 smaller groups with one mentor each, and at the end of the workshop, each group will have to have a creative documentary film ready. The deadline for registration has been extended until June 15 - "MakeDox" points out.
Registration for the workshop is with a short video, up to five minutes maximum, which the applicants will record themselves with a phone, webcam or any other way, and through the video they have to answer several specific questions, which they can find on the official Makedox website.
The video should be sent to the email [email protected] via WeTransfer. Even better, if they can, upload it to Vimeo or YouTube, password protected, and send the link and password.
The call is open until June 15, 2023, and the results will be published by June 20, 2023.
The workshop will be spread over four sessions and will take place in July (5 days in nature), August (8 days at the MakeDox film festival) and two fall-winter sessions by appointment (5-7 days). At the workshop, members of the "MakeDox" creative team, last year's docunikuls and proven docuprofessionals from other countries will share their knowledge and skills in documentary.
Participation is free. Accommodation, transportation and food costs are covered, but it should be borne in mind that the accommodation - especially for the first session in nature, is not in a five-star hotel, but sometimes even under the open sky, with a million stars, together with the team on MakeDox.
